Cutting, refining and finishing polishing pastes

Polishing compound removes the scratch pattern left by abrasives and brings a surface up to gloss, working through a sequence rather than in one step. Cutting grades level sanding marks and light defects; refining grades clear the haze the cutting stage leaves behind; finishing grades lift depth and clarity on dark paint and polished metal. Skipping a stage almost always costs more time than it saves.

Match the paste to the pad and the machine speed, since an aggressive compound on a hard pad will burn through an edge, and a fine paste on a wool pad simply loads up. Silicone-free formulations matter in bodyshops where the surface will be painted again, and water-based products keep sling and airborne residue down. For stainless, aluminium and hard plastics, bar and solid-stick compounds run on a mop rather than a foam pad.

Check working temperature and open time before starting a large panel. Part of the broader abrasives range, and where a surface needs stripping rather than refining, blasting media is the earlier step.
